SMALL INCREASE
IX UNEMPLOYMENT FIGURES'
(By Telegraph—Per Press Association.)
WELLINGTON, dune 17
There was a further incrpa&F'iiV the number of the registered unemployed recorded for the- week ended June 13, the total number being 54,122, compared with 54,027 for the previous seven ijiivs, an increase <d' 95. This is the .smallest ri.se in the figures for a number of wr'ks. Tli:* weeks total includes 40.604 men who were employed on the N<>. 6 (Scheme, wl icli lelt, 13,468 sUiiuorg down or unplaced.
